Nielsen appoints Meyer as Greater China MD

SHANGHAI - Global information and media firm Nielsen has appointed Jed Meyer (pictured), formerly senior vice-president of DigitalPlus at Nielsen USA, as managing director of media services for Greater China.

In his new role, Meyer will be responsible for the company’s media divisions across Mainland China, Hong Kong and Taiwan. He will report to Greater China president Mitch Barns, and Asia-Pacific managing director of media Richard Basil-Jones.

Having spent the past sixteen years with Nielsen, Meyer has also led the firm’s local cable TV and online groups in the US. In his most recent position, he oversaw development of client applications for digital set-top box (STB) data.
